Open kitchen fuels a vibrant atmosphere with a coastal Spanish ship vibe. Fresh raw oysters shine alongside baked ones glazed with miso. Jamón adds a tasty twist to oysters, blending tradition with innovation.

Freshness stands out with raw oysters served. Baked oysters come with a miso glaze. Oysters paired with jamón add a tasty twist.

Small, modern bar offers fresh Laguna Bay oysters with BOGO deals during happy hour. Live music on Tuesdays creates a relaxed atmosphere perfect for conversation. Expertly mixed cocktails shine in an intimate, moody vibe that invites lingering.

Laguna Bay oysters come very fresh and taste nearly perfect. Happy hour offers BOGO oysters that deliver great value and exceptional flavor.

Fresh local fish and sweet oysters shine at this lively seafood market. Outdoor patio offers a beautiful ocean view perfect for enjoying meals. Early hours and quick sell-outs show high demand for fresh uni and poke.

Oysters come fresh and shucked on site, with a sweet, non-fishy flavor that stands out. They pair well with sea urchin, both offering a fresh and tasty experience.

Steakhouse shines with excellent steak and a dog-friendly patio that buzzes with lively energy. Oysters are fresh with a spicy horseradish kick, especially popular on $1 Mondays. Bold bourbon and creative cocktails complete the vibrant scene.

Oysters come fresh with a perfect ocean flavor and real horseradish that adds a spicy kick. Mondays offer them at $1 each, making the half dozen a popular choice despite the usual price.
